The Titans of the Trade: Key Software Providers
The online casino world is dominated by a few key players, each with a distinct style and reputation. Let’s delve into some of the most influential:
Microgaming
Microgaming is a true veteran of the online casino scene, credited with developing the first true online casino software back in 1994. Their portfolio is vast, boasting hundreds of games, including iconic slots like Mega Moolah (known for its life-changing progressive jackpots). Microgaming is known for its reliability, innovation, and commitment to fair play, holding licenses from reputable regulatory bodies. They also offer a wide range of table games and a robust platform for live dealer experiences.
NetEnt (NetEntertainment)
NetEnt is renowned for its visually stunning and highly engaging slot games. They are masters of creating immersive experiences, with titles like Starburst and Gonzo’s Quest becoming instant classics. NetEnt games often feature innovative bonus rounds and high RTP (Return to Player) percentages, making them a favourite among players seeking exciting gameplay and potentially higher payouts. They are also known for their mobile-first approach, ensuring seamless gaming on smartphones and tablets.
Playtech
Playtech is another industry giant, offering a comprehensive suite of casino games, including slots, table games, live dealer options, and even sports betting platforms. They are known for their branded slots, featuring popular movie and television franchises. Playtech’s software is often characterised by its high-quality graphics, smooth performance, and a focus on creating a complete gaming experience. They also have a strong presence in the live casino market.
Evolution Gaming
If you’re a fan of live dealer games, then you’re likely familiar with Evolution Gaming. They are the undisputed leader in this field, offering a vast array of live casino games, including blackjack, roulette, baccarat, and various game show-style offerings. Their studios are state-of-the-art, and their dealers are professional and engaging. Evolution Gaming’s software provides a truly immersive and authentic casino experience, bringing the thrill of a real casino directly to your screen.
Other Notable Providers
While the above are the major players, several other software providers contribute significantly to the online casino landscape. These include:
- IGT (International Game Technology): Known for their land-based casino heritage and popular slot games.
- Big Time Gaming (BTG): Creators of the innovative Megaways mechanic, which has revolutionised slot gameplay.
- Yggdrasil Gaming: Renowned for their visually stunning and innovative slot games with unique themes and features.
- Pragmatic Play: A rapidly growing provider with a diverse portfolio of slots, table games, and live casino options.
What to Look for: Key Software Features
When evaluating online casino software, several factors are critical for experienced gamblers:
Game Selection and Variety
A good software provider offers a diverse range of games, including slots, table games, video poker, and live dealer options. The more variety, the better, as it allows you to explore different game types and find titles that suit your preferences and betting strategies.
Fairness and Randomness
The games must be provably fair. This means the software uses a Random Number Generator (RNG) that is regularly tested and certified by independent auditing agencies like eCOGRA or iTech Labs. These certifications ensure that the games are truly random and that the outcomes are not manipulated.
Payout Percentages (RTP)
RTP, or Return to Player, is a crucial metric. It represents the percentage of all wagered money that a game is expected to pay back to players over time. Higher RTP percentages generally indicate better odds for the player. Reputable software providers will openly display the RTP of their games.
Graphics and Gameplay
While not the most important factor, the quality of graphics and gameplay significantly impacts the overall experience. Look for software that offers smooth performance, intuitive interfaces, and visually appealing games that are compatible with your devices.
Mobile Compatibility
In today’s world, mobile gaming is essential. Ensure that the software provider offers games that are optimised for mobile devices, allowing you to play on the go without compromising quality or functionality.
Security and Licensing
The software provider should be licensed and regulated by reputable gambling authorities, such as the UK Gambling Commission or the Malta Gaming Authority. This ensures that the games are fair, the provider is trustworthy, and your personal and financial information is protected.
